Situated on a quiet cul-de-sac in lovely Vilano Beach, the spacious 3BR/2.5BA Seaside Cottage is brimming with coastal charm. Enjoy abundant indoor and outdoor living space -- including a sunroom, two patios, and a large palm-lined backyard.

With a superb location just four properties away from the shoreline, you’ll arrive at Vilano Beach in approximately 1 minute! You’re also within walking distance to the shops and dining options in Vilano town center.

LIVING AREA

The living room is designed for relaxation, complete with two comfy sofas and a 55” cable TV with a DVD player.

Spend quality time in the spacious sunroom, featuring vaulted wood-beam ceilings and multiple seating areas.

KITCHEN & DINING

Whip up favorite recipes in the fully equipped kitchen, outfitted with a full suite of appliances -- including a dishwasher. Keep the chef company at the two-seat breakfast bar. Kitchen extras include a coffee maker, tea kettle, toaster, and blender.

When it’s time to eat, choose between an array of dining areas. There’s a four-seat table in the dining room, sunroom, and on the patio.

BED & BATH

This two-level home sleeps up to six guests in three upstairs bedrooms.

Wake up to the serene sound of ocean waves in the master suite, outfitted with a king bed, a 40” cable TV with a DVD player. A balcony offers partial ocean views. The en-suite bathroom features a walk-in shower as well as a walk-in closet.

The second bedroom includes a queen bed, 40” cable TV, and direct balcony access. The third bedroom is furnished with two twin beds and a 40” cable TV. The adjacent guest bathroom is configured with a tub/shower combination.

A convenient half bathroom is located on the main level.

OUTDOOR AREA & AMENITIES

Unwind on the backyard patio, bordered by palm trees and well-maintained landscaping. Fire up the grill and dine alfresco at the four-seat patio table.

A covered front porch offers more seating, and is a great spot for morning coffee.

EXTRA PERKS & MORE DETAILS

Complimentary Wi-Fi and a washer/dryer are provided.

Parking is available for three vehicles (one in the garage and two in the driveway).

THE LOCATION

Walk just 1 minute to Vilano Beach! White sand blended with ground coquina shells gives the beach a gorgeous peach tint. This beach is ideal for surfing, snorkeling, and building sandcastles.

Rent kayaks and explore the famed Intracoastal Waterway, or stroll or bike along the surrounding pathways.

You’ll also be within easy walking distance from an array of beachside shops and dining options in Vilano town center.

Cruise 5 minutes to explore historic St. Augustine, the country’s oldest city!
